Arguably the best high school football program in Oklahoma in the 21st century can claim yet another gold ball.
Bixby can continue its dynastic run as the Spartans go for their eighth straight state title, and fourth consecutive in Class 6A-I, as they face Owasso for the 6A-I championship Saturday night at Edmond’s Chad Richison Stadium.
LIVE STREAM:Watch Bixby vs. Owasso live on the NFHS Network (Sign up today!)
The Spartans (12-0) will face the Rams (10-2) in the 6A-I title game for the second consecutive season. In that game a year ago, Owasso entered with an unbeaten record, but Bixby pulled off a 43-42 win in overtime after successfully executing a two-point conversion.
Then, both teams faced off in the regular season opener on August 28, with Bixby taking a 49-21 win at the University of Tulsa.
Bixby is also going for its 11th state title in program history, all coming since 2014. The only season the Spartans didn’t win state in that span was 2017.
Owasso is going for its fourth state championship, and the first since 2019.

– TOUCHDOWN OWASSO. The Rams are on the board, as QB Drew Frankenfield fires a 44-yard strike to Julius Wilson. But the PAT is missed. (Bixby 14-6 | 1:47, 2nd)
– TOUCHDOWN BIXBY. Spartans get on the board for the second time tonight, this coming on a 1-yard run from Jack Gill. That drive went 76 yards in 19 plays and took 6:17 off the clock. (Bixby 14-0 | 3:32, 2nd)
– Through one quarter, Bixby has 160 yards of offense but have committed two turnovers. Owasso with 89 total yards.
FIRST QUARTER
– TOUCHDOWN BIXBY. Spartans take the opening kickoff and need just 1:09 to punch it in, going 78 yards in five plays. QB Carson Kirby hooks up with TE Cord Nolan for a 38-yard score. (Bixby, 7-0 | 10:51, 1st)
